摘要
为了对离心泵的汽蚀故障进行诊断,设计了离心泵振动试验装置,对离心泵在正常和汽蚀运行状态下的振动特性进行了测试,并采用频谱分析方法对振动测试数据进行了对比分析,提出了离心泵在汽蚀状态下运行时的振动特性,为采用振动法诊断离心泵汽蚀故障提供了很好的依据。
A vibration testing device is design to study the cavitation of centrifugal pumps.Vibration characteristics of the centrifugal pump under the normal operation condition and the cavitation condition are tested.The test results are then analyzed and compared using the spectral analysis method.Specific vibration characteristics of the centrifugal pump under the cavitation condition are then obtained, which are of certain use to the diagnosis of cavitation with vibration method.
